UPDATE 1-UK PM Cameron under pressure over Google tax deal

LONDON, Jan 27 (Reuters) - British Prime Minister David Cameron came under increasing pressure on Wednesday over a back tax deal agreed by Internet group Google that was hailed by his finance minister as a major success but dismissed as "derisory" by the opposition Labour Party.
